A 50-foot-wide electromagnet built in suburban New York is headed on a five-week journey to Chicago.
(Phys.org) —How do you move a 50-foot-wide, circular electromagnet from Long Island to the Chicago suburbs in one piece without flexing or twisting it? Very, very carefully.
